Stroll along a mile-long trail on 24 wooded acres and encounter over six hundred highly sociable birds and animals indigenous to the state of Georgia. White-tailed deer, bunnies, buffalo, sheep, kid goats, black bears and a bevy of new-born animals are waiting to be fed, admired and petted on a ""nose-to-nose"" basis.
They specialize in ""people-friendly"" wildlife. Located just two and one-half miles east of Stone Mountain on Highway 78, the Yellow River Game Ranch offers a magnificent photo opportunity and a chance to meet wildlife on a close and personal basis.
Explore the rustic trail where newborn fawns are a delightful favorite during the summer months-- feed deer who come right up to greet you! Huge bears stand up for special treats and our overhead ""catwalk"" allows an extraordinary view of a very feline cougar. There’s the ""Billy Goat Gruff Memorial Bridge"" and the super popular ""Bunny Burrows.""
They even have one of the largest herd of buffalo east of the Mississippi, roaming in the back meadow! you’ll have their animals eating out of your hand-- literally! Their favorite treats are available along the trail.
